why is -7 an integer but not a natural number?

Answers

Answer:

Natural Numbers are basically "counting numbers". If I ask you to start counting, you'll start at 1, then 2, then 3, and so on. It doesn't include 0 or any negative numbers because you wouldn't start from -10 when asked to count.

brainliest is appreciated :)

Answer:

-7 is negative so it cannot be a natural number, but it is an integer. An integer is a whole number, this means that it does not have any decimal places or fractions. However, a natural number must be a whole non-zero number and positive. This is because natural numbers are numbers found naturally in measurements or in counting. Additionally, all natural numbers are integers but not all integers are natural numbers. For example, -3 would be an integer, 9 would be an integer and a natural number, and 7.6 would be neither.

the law of diminishing marginal product helps to explain why supply curves are generally upward sloping.
true or false

Answers

The given statement, "The law of diminishing marginal product helps to explain why supply curves are generally upward sloping," is false (F) because it suppose to be the law of supply, not the law of diminishing.

The statement is indeed false because it confuses the law of diminishing marginal returns with the law of supply. The law of diminishing marginal returns states that as more units of a variable input are added to a fixed input, the marginal product of the variable input will eventually decrease. This law is important in production theory but has no direct relationship with the shape of supply curves.

On the other hand, the law of supply states that as the price of a good or service increases, the quantity supplied by producers will also increase. This is due to the fact that producers are willing to produce more at higher prices in order to maximize their profits.

Therefore, the upward slope of supply curves is a result of the law of supply, not the law of diminishing marginal returns.

How many different​ two-digit numbers can be formed using the
digits 3,9,4,7,6,1,2 and 8 with​ repetition?

Answers

There are 64 different two-digit numbers that can be formed using the digits 3,9,4,7,6,1,2 and 8 with repetition.

To see why, note that there are 8 possible choices for the first digit (any of the 8 given digits can be used) and 8 possible choices for the second digit (again, any of the 8 given digits can be used). Therefore, by the multiplication principle of counting, there are 8x8=64 possible two-digit numbers that can be formed.

To find all possible two-digit numbers, simply list all possible combinations of the given digits, allowing repetition. One example would be: 11, 12, 13, ..., 98, 99.

Alternatively, you can use the formula for counting with repetition, which is n^k where n is the number of choices for each digit and k is the number of digits. In this case, n=8 (since there are 8 possible digits) and k=2 (since we want two-digit numbers). Therefore, the total number of possible two-digit numbers is 8^2=64.
